Primary Responsibilities & Objectives
• Build financial and analytical models to support investment team activity
• Conduct valuation and return analysis of prospective portfolio investments
• Assist in managing our weekly investment review process through collaboration with portfolio companies and partners to deliver critical financial analysis for the firm
• Research markets and specific companies that match the firm’s investment theses
• Produce and present investment theses and strategy recommendations
• Prepare investment memorandums and presentations
• Manage, vet and track portfolio company reporting and analyze portfolio companies’ financial performance
• Assist with quarterly portfolio valuations and limited partner reporting
• Prepare and maintain fund and portfolio company dashboards
• Provide strategic/on-demand work for data-driven projects
